The University of Sussex is a leading higher education and research institution. The first of the new wave of UK universities founded in the 1960s, receiving its Royal Charter in 1961, Sussex is a successful, growing University with a top-20 place in the major UK higher education league tables.  The University has a beautiful and diverse estate located in Falmer, to the east of Brighton and Hove.  It is situated in the South Downs National Park and has amongst its buildings a core heritage estate designed by Sir Basil Spence.

The Head of Health & Safety is the professional institutional lead for all aspects of health and safety relevant to the core business of the University. The post holder will be accountable for developing and ensuring the successful delivery of the overarching health and safety strategy and the effective and timely implementation of an effective health and safety management structure. This includes developing, delivering and embedding an institution-wide health and safety culture and ensuring there are robust procedures in place for effective audit and monitoring. 

The post holder will have a wide ranging background across all elements of an organisation/institution and must be proactive in advising  senior leadership teams and others on all aspects of health and safety, and ensure the University is compliant with all  relevant legislation, policies and guidance. The successful candidate will hold a recognised H&S qualification such as a NEBOSH diploma and possess extensive knowledge and proven experience of auditing, risk management, emergency planning and compliance with statutory obligations.
